Sales GuideOfficeServ 7000 Series

The smarter way to do business

OfficeServ 7000 Series

The OfficeServ 7000 series has been designed to deliver advanced voice, data and

wireless communications in a single IP platform. Businesses can deploy OfficeServ 7000

to build sophisticated telephony applications, secure data-communications infrastructure

and policy-driven networks. OfficeServ 7000 series has a comprehensive range of features

and functionality and offers an effective,affordable solution for any organisation. So,

whether you are a small office, a head office or a branch of a larger organisation with a

need to take advantage of cutting-edge solutions, the OfficeServ 7000 series becomes the

heart of your communications network.

Modular design for efficient scaleThe OfficeServ 7000 comes in four variants, from the entry level 7030 to the 7100, 7200

and 7400. The systems can be configured to accomodate 4 to 480 extensions at a single

site and combined to link 1,000 sites. Systems use common interface modules and can

utilise the same software applications and terminals.

OS Communicator provides benefits including the ability to dial direct from your Microsoft Outlook™ contacts list, to see a list of who has called you, who you havecalled, any missed calls and simple redial on any of the numbers.

Video communications are rapidly becoming as important as voice. With the OfficeServ Communicator, making a video call is as simple as making avoice call. If you have a simple web cam attached to your PC, OfficeServ communicator will make a call to a similarly equipped terminal and thevideo call is automatically set up. There is even the option to extend this to a simple video conference, just call the other people you want to join andthey are added to your call. If they don’t have video capability they can still join. With the touch of a button the recording feature allows you to recallwhat has been discussed at the meeting.

By utilising a modular application structure the OfficeServ Communicator can easily be enhanced to include full Instant Messaging and Presence. Thisis now an essential tool for businesses that use remote workers or are even located in a large premises. This will save you wasting time trying to callpeople who are not at their desks or who do not wish to be disturbed if they are working on a priority project.Instant Messaging (IM) is fast becoming the preferred communication medium. With OfficeServ Communicator this function is fully integrated andopens up further communication channels. An IM communication can be escalated to a voice and video communication with application sharing andwhite boarding and all details can be recorded and played back later.

Sales GuideCall Deflection

How to be in when you are outCall deflection is a different type of call forwarding, very useful for people on the move who need to make sure they donot miss that important call.

How is call deflection different?

Traditionally a PBX would answer the incoming call and either automatically transfer the call to another external line ormanually transfer using an operator. There are several drawbacks with this method;

1. If it is manual there needs to be somebody manning the office to be able to forward the calls on.

2. If it is automatic the resultant call will not send the right Caller Line Identity (CLI) to the person receiving the call, which can be a problem if you are screening calls or if the call is missed as there is no return number.

3. When transferring calls from the PBX you will be using two lines, for the smaller system this can increase costs if line capacity has to be increased to accommodate this.

The solution to all of the above is to use Call Deflection. Call Deflection is a feature provided by the network andactivated by the OfficeServ system. To the end user it is as simple as setting up a traditional call forward. Just inputthe destination number into the handset and make it active. The result is much different. When the incoming call issent to the OfficeServ, the system sends a message to the network to re-direct the call to the new number. The resultis that the person receiving the call will see the original CLI and there are no lines used by the OfficeServ.

Sales GuideOfficeServ Application Server (OAS)

Pure IP Telephony (Introducing Media Proxy Server)

Efficiency with FunctionalityThe OAS is implemented in the OS7030 and OS7100 as a pure software application integral to the systems main processing software. On the larger systems of OS7200 and OS7400 this application has a dedicated hardware platform that is integrated into the host OfficeServ system. This method of implementation allows greater scalability aswell as flexibility.

The OAS module for the OS7200 and OS7400 provides three major functions.IP Telephony1. Media Proxy Server (MPS) – This is the heart of an IP based communications system and performs all the tasks

necessary to make voice and video communications within an IP network. It brings efficiency by being the “Operator” in an IP network, checking handset status and capabilities before passing calls through. It also looks after complexities such as how to connect to remote IP handsets that can be on completely different networks in different countries or continents or integrating video. The MPS manages the whole process without the end user having to be concerned about How or Why.

2. Media Gateway Interface (MGI) – There are many places you need to communicate to that are not within the IP networks, such as the phone in your home, a fax machine or answering machine. In these cases there needs to be a gateway between these devices and the IP world. The Samsung MGI is a very efficient way of performing this task, supporting many protocols and codec’s. It takes the conversion process in its stride, always delivering high quality voice communications between any devices.

OfficeServ Connect Capability3. Dual Tone Multi Frequency Detection (DTMF) – You may know this under its more informal name of “Tone Dialling”.

To allow the OfficeServ system to efficiently and flexibly communicate with virtually any type of phone, it is sometimes necessary to communicate using these tones. This allows powerful functions such as OfficeServ Connect to be used with any mobile handset and just about any fixed line phone. Removing restrictions increases flexibility and therefore efficiency.
